What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. If the wood decking underneath is rotted or damaged, that adds to the labor and material needs.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the advantages of metal roofing in Utah's climate?

Metal roofing offers significant advantages for homes in West Jordan's climate. Its durability allows it to withstand harsh weather conditions, including snow loads and strong winds common in Utah. Metal roofs are also highly reflective, which can help reduce cooling costs during the hot summer months. Furthermore, metal roofing systems are known for their longevity, often outlasting traditional asphalt shingles. How can I tell if my roof needs immediate attention?

Several signs indicate your roof in West Jordan may need immediate attention. Look for visible signs of damage such as cracked, curling, or missing shingles. Water stains on your interior ceilings or walls are a clear indicator of a leak. You might also notice granules from shingles in your gutters or downspouts. Inside your attic, look for signs of moisture or daylight peeking through. Addressing these issues promptly with the licensed pros can prevent more extensive damage and costly repairs down the line.

What is the typical lifespan of different roofing materials?

The typical lifespan of roofing materials varies considerably. High-quality asphalt shingles generally last between 20 to 30 years, while architectural shingles can extend that range. Metal roofing systems, particularly standing seam configurations, can endure 50 years or more with proper maintenance. Other materials like TPO or EPDM membranes used on flat or low-slope roofs typically have lifespans ranging from 15 to 30 years depending on the product and installation quality. Can you repair just a section of a damaged roof?

Yes, in many cases, it is possible to repair just a specific section of a damaged roof. If the damage is localized, such as a few missing shingles or a small area of compromised flashing, a targeted repair by the licensed pros is often a viable and cost-effective solution. However, if the damage is widespread or the roof is nearing the end of its lifespan, a full replacement might be more advisable to ensure long-term protection. A thorough inspection will determine the best course of action.
